Tuesday, Sept. 10

The Mercer Island Parks and Recreation Department will be holding a public meeting to discuss conceptual designs for the upcoming Luther Burbank Park and Calkins Landing shoreline restoration projects.  The public meeting will be held Tuesday, September 10, 2013 from 6:00 p.m. - 7:30 p.m. in Room 104 at the Mercer Island Community Center, 8236 SE 24th Street, Mercer Island.  The community is encouraged to provide input on the design of three shoreline areas for improved access, wildlife habitat quality and site aesthetics.

Thursday, Sept. 12

MIVAL Gallery, located at 2836 78th Ave SE, will be featuring,
September: "Return to the Island". Gallery members showcase their talents in many mediums,  including jewelry,oil,watercolor, fiber, and photography. Often you will see themes from the past summer, vacations, family visits represented in paintings, cards, collages and many more ways. Opening Night reception Sept. 12, 5-8pm. Show Sept. 5 - 29, 2013.

Friday, Sept. 13

The Russian Chamber Music Foundation of Seattle is pleased to feature the artistry of Vera Panitch, violinist, Jens Elfving, violinist, and Mercer Island resident Natalya Ageyeva, pianist, in a concert of Russian classical works at the Mercer Island Presbyterian Church.  The richly varied program features beloved favorites for solo violin, two violins, and violin and piano. Tickets: $20 adults, $15 seniors, $10 college students with ID, free for kids up to age 18. For tickets and additional information, please visit www.russianchambermusic.org or call (425) 829-1345.
